Output 530f3e13df0df465136c5a4d0343ef81fbb69b3b87dd8ee8d0ae7a166e3d3458:35

value
40756323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8939be2828de1e93d845356392ecf6babd5b88 OP_EQUAL
address
MNSi4XhdEbr66QrZzsnLPYPGehnCCH78TN
transaction
530f3e13df0df465136c5a4d0343ef81fbb69b3b87dd8ee8d0ae7a166e3d3458
spent
true